A New Partnership for SMEs in Northwest Cambodia
In the world of business, financial health is more than just balance sheets and profit margins; it is the cornerstone of resilience, growth, and long-term success. For small and medium enterprises (SMEs) in northwestern Cambodia, understanding and improving financial health can mean the difference between thriving in a competitive market and falling behind. Financial data provides the necessary clarity needed for strategic decision-making to get a real picture of where the business stands. Only by establishing sound financial health can businesses unlock the gateway to viable debt financing options.
Recognizing this, GIZ ICONE has partnered with Canadia Bank and Canadia Securities to address the financial challenges faced by SMEs in the region. The partnership, which was launched on the 22nd of November, 2024, with the signing of an MoU by the three parties, aims to bridge existing gaps in financial literacy, strategic decision-making, and access to funding. This will ensure that SMEs are better equipped to navigate the complexities of today’s economic landscape. Dr. Stefan Hanselmann, Director of the GIZ ICONE program, stressed the importance of financial health in driving success. “The financial health of companies is the lifeline of their success, influencing every aspect of their operations. It is also the area most in need of improvement for businesses to survive and thrive in the northwest of Cambodia. Through our collaboration with Canadia Bank and Canadia Securities, we aim to provide companies with a clear pathway to enhance their financial health and secure access to vital financing.”
Many SMEs in Cambodia’s provinces struggle with high borrowing costs, collateral requirements, and limited financial literacy, which often stifle growth and innovation. This partnership offers a path forward. By combining Canadia Bank’s financial expertise and Canadia Securities’ capital market services with GIZ ICONE’s capacity-building initiatives, SMEs will have access to the tools and resources they need to scale sustainably.
Mr. Raymond Sia, CEO of Canadia Bank and Chairman of Canadia Securities, described the partnership as a milestone for Cambodia’s economic progress. “This strategic collaboration signals a united effort to enhance SME growth, competitiveness, and access to financial resources in Cambodia’s provinces, paving the way for long-term economic development. Together with GIZ’s ICONE Program, we aim to unlock the potential of SMEs in the provinces by equipping them with accessible financing, strategic advisory services, and knowledge-building initiatives.”
An essential part of the collaboration is addressing long-standing barriers to growth. As Ms. Song Khenglay noted during the signing event, “The challenges of high borrowing costs, collateral requirements, and limited financial literacy have long hindered SMEs in provinces. With our strong experience in the SME segment, this partnership not only provides them with accessible financing support but also delivers the financial knowledge and tools needed for proper financial management, funding strategies, and sustainable scaling of their business operations.”
Mr. Thai Nha, CEO of Canadia Securities, emphasized the importance of capital market access for SMEs, which often remains an elusive goal. “For many SMEs, navigating the complexities of capital markets is a daunting task. By combining Canadia Bank’s financial capabilities with Canadia Securities’ advisory expertise, we aim to empower GIZ members with the tools and strategies needed to gain access to capital market and explore alternative funding options, such as IPOs and bond issuance, enabling them to scale their businesses successfully.”
This collaboration between GIZ ICONE, Canadia Bank, and Canadia Securities represents a bold step forward for SME development in Cambodia. By focusing on financial health and providing the tools, knowledge, and access to capital required for growth, this partnership lays the groundwork for a resilient and dynamic business landscape. As financial health takes center stage, Cambodian SMEs are strengthened to grow their businesses and contribute to the broader economic progress of the country.
